Revolutionizing Local Journalism: The Role of AI in Enhancing Community Engagement
At the heart of modern journalism lies a commitment to serving communities with cutting-edge innovation. WKMG has embraced Artificial Intelligence (AI) as a transformative tool, reshaping how news is gathered, reported, and presented. This article delves into the profound impact of AI on our ability to inform and engage our audience, highlighting the advancements that are redefining local media.

Elevating News Delivery Through Intelligent Technologies

Artificial Intelligence is not just a buzzword; it's a powerful ally in the quest for better storytelling. By integrating AI-driven tools, WKMG can process vast amounts of data swiftly, uncovering insights that would otherwise remain hidden. This capability ensures that our reporting remains timely, accurate, and deeply relevant to the community we serve. For instance, AI algorithms can analyze social media trends to identify emerging issues before they become mainstream, allowing us to stay ahead of the curve and provide proactive coverage.

The integration of AI also extends to the presentation of news. Automated content generation tools help streamline the production process, enabling journalists to focus on in-depth analysis and investigative pieces. Moreover, AI-powered personalization features tailor news delivery to individual preferences, ensuring that each viewer receives content that resonates with their interests. This personalized approach fosters deeper engagement and trust between the audience and the media outlet.

Empowering Journalists with Advanced Data Analytics

Data analytics powered by AI offers journalists unprecedented access to information. With the ability to sift through massive datasets, reporters can uncover patterns and correlations that were previously invisible. This enhanced analytical capability allows for more nuanced and insightful reporting. For example, AI can detect anomalies in public records or financial reports, leading to groundbreaking investigative stories that hold institutions accountable.

Beyond investigative work, AI-driven analytics support day-to-day reporting by providing real-time updates and predictive insights. Journalists can leverage these tools to anticipate breaking news events or forecast long-term trends, ensuring that coverage remains both current and forward-looking. Furthermore, AI helps in verifying information from multiple sources, reducing the risk of misinformation and enhancing the credibility of news articles.

Enhancing Audience Interaction Through Interactive Features

One of the most exciting applications of AI in journalism is its role in fostering interactive experiences. Chatbots and virtual assistants powered by AI enable direct communication between the audience and news organizations. These tools facilitate immediate responses to queries, offer personalized recommendations, and even conduct polls or surveys. Such interactions create a two-way dialogue, making the audience feel more connected and involved in the news cycle.

Interactive features also extend to multimedia presentations. AI can generate immersive visuals, animations, and simulations that bring complex stories to life. For instance, an AI-generated 3D model of a cityscape can illustrate urban development projects, offering viewers a tangible understanding of abstract concepts. These innovations not only enhance comprehension but also make the news more engaging and memorable for all demographics.

Pioneering Ethical Standards in AI-Driven Journalism

As AI becomes increasingly integral to journalism, maintaining ethical standards is paramount. WKMG prioritizes transparency in the use of AI technologies, ensuring that the audience understands how these tools influence news production. We adhere to strict guidelines that govern data privacy, algorithmic fairness, and editorial integrity. By doing so, we build trust with our viewers, assuring them that AI serves as a tool to augment human judgment rather than replace it.

Ethical considerations also encompass the potential biases inherent in AI systems. Our team continuously monitors and refines algorithms to mitigate any unintended biases that could skew reporting. Additionally, we collaborate with experts in AI ethics to stay abreast of best practices and emerging challenges. This proactive approach ensures that our AI-driven journalism remains impartial, reliable, and aligned with the highest journalistic standards.

Fostering Innovation and Excellence in Local Reporting

Innovation is at the core of WKMG's mission to serve the community. By embracing AI, we open new frontiers in storytelling, data analysis, and audience engagement. This technological leap empowers our journalists to explore uncharted territories, delivering fresh perspectives on familiar topics. For example, AI can assist in analyzing historical data to draw parallels with contemporary issues, enriching the narrative and providing valuable context.

The pursuit of excellence drives us to constantly refine our AI capabilities. We invest in research and development to harness the full potential of these technologies, ensuring that they evolve alongside the changing needs of our audience. This commitment to innovation sets WKMG apart as a leader in local journalism, paving the way for a future where technology and human expertise converge to deliver unparalleled news experiences.

Philadelphia Auto Show 2025: A Grand Display of Automotive Excellence

The Philadelphia Auto Show in 2025 promises to be an unforgettable event, showcasing the latest in automotive technology and design. Scheduled for over a week, this exhibition will feature a wide array of vehicles from leading manufacturers, including electric cars and classic models. Visitors can experience test drives, customization displays, and special events such as the "Black Tie Tailgate." Ticket prices vary depending on age and group size, with discounts available for seniors, military personnel, and children. The show will also highlight iconic Hollywood rides and offer interactive exhibits like Camp Jeep.

Exploring Tomorrow's Vehicles Today

The Philadelphia Auto Show offers a glimpse into the future of transportation through its extensive display of electric vehicles (EVs). Attendees can explore a 60,000 square foot e-Track dedicated to EV experiences. This area provides visitors with hands-on opportunities to ride in some of the most advanced electric models from top brands. Participants will learn about the unique features and driving capabilities of these eco-friendly vehicles, enhancing their understanding of this rapidly growing segment of the automotive industry.

This year's e-Track includes an impressive lineup of electric vehicles that showcase cutting-edge technology and innovation. Models such as the Cadillac Escalade IQ and Lyriq, Chevrolet Blazer EV and Equinox EV, Kia EV6 GT-Line, Nissan Ariya, Tesla Cybertruck and Model Y, Toyota bZ4X, Prius Prime and RAV4 Prime, and Volkswagen ID. Buzz are all part of the exhibit. Each vehicle offers a unique experience, allowing guests to appreciate the advancements in design, performance, and sustainability. Through guided sessions, attendees gain valuable insights into the benefits of electric mobility, setting the stage for a greener future.

Celebrating Automotive Heritage and Customization

Beyond modern innovations, the Philadelphia Auto Show pays homage to the rich history of automobiles. One notable exhibit is the "Back-in-the-Day Way," which showcases classic cars from different eras. This section highlights iconic vehicles that have left an indelible mark on automotive culture. Additionally, the Custom Alley area invites visitors to explore personalized modifications and custom designs, offering inspiration for enthusiasts looking to enhance their own rides.

The "Back-in-the-Day Way" exhibit, located in the Grand Hall, brings together some of the most historic and storied vehicles ever made. Featured examples include a 1948 Chrysler Town & Country Sedan, a 1955 Cadillac Eldorado Convertible, a 1956 Continental Mark II, and a 1970 Plymouth AAR Cuda. These timeless pieces not only serve as a tribute to past engineering marvels but also provide a nostalgic journey through automotive history. Meanwhile, Custom Alley, spread across Halls D and E, presents a vast collection of customized vehicles. Local Lane, a standout feature within Custom Alley, displays around 60 uniquely modified cars owned by residents, demonstrating the creativity and passion of local car enthusiasts. Together, these exhibits celebrate both the heritage and future of automotive design.

Community Comes Together for Zegil Automotive's Expanding Car Show

In its fifth year, Zegil Automotive & Transmission is preparing to host an even more inclusive and family-friendly car show. This annual event aims to bring the community together by offering a variety of activities beyond just showcasing vehicles. The organizers are seeking volunteers to provide entertainment options such as face painting, balloon animals, and even a petting zoo. By expanding the offerings, they hope to create an enjoyable experience for visitors of all ages. Additionally, proceeds from this charitable event will be donated to local causes, emphasizing the company's commitment to giving back. With attractions like door prizes, food trucks, raffles, a market, and an award ceremony, this gathering promises to be a memorable day for everyone involved.

An Enriched Experience Awaits at the Strathmore Ag Grounds

On July 5th, under the warm embrace of summer, the Strathmore Ag Grounds will transform into a bustling hub of activity as Zegil Automotive & Transmission hosts its highly anticipated fifth annual car show. This year, the organizers have set their sights on creating a more comprehensive and engaging event that caters to the entire family. Lead service writer Cassidy Davies explained that the team is eager to expand the scope of the show, ensuring there’s something for everyone—not just car enthusiasts. To achieve this goal, they are inviting artists and entertainers specializing in face painting, balloon sculpting, and animal encounters to join the festivities. These additions aim to make the event welcoming and enjoyable for children and adults alike.

The car show also serves as a platform for community support. All funds raised during the event will be donated to deserving organizations. Last year, Zegil introduced a form where potential beneficiaries could submit information about their initiatives, allowing the company to identify those in need of assistance. This approach has proven effective in fostering connections and supporting various causes within the community. Moreover, the event features numerous attractions designed to keep attendees entertained throughout the day, including exciting prize draws, delicious food vendors, lively raffles, a bustling market, and a prestigious award ceremony celebrating automotive excellence.

Volunteers play a crucial role in making this event possible. Anyone interested in contributing their time and skills can contact Zegil Automotive directly. The company encourages participation from individuals who wish to help create a memorable experience for all visitors. By coming together, the community can enjoy a delightful day filled with fun, camaraderie, and generosity.
